Ingredients

Main Ingredients for Chicken Enchilada Casserole

To make a tasty Chicken Enchilada Casserole, you need simple ingredients. Here’s what you will use:

– 2 cups cooked chicken, shredded

– 1 can (15 oz) black beans, drained and rinsed

– 1 can (10 oz) enchilada sauce (choose between red or green)

– 1 cup corn kernels (fresh, frozen, or canned)

– 1 cup diced bell peppers (any vibrant color you like)

– 1 medium onion, finely chopped

– 2 cups shredded cheese (a delightful blend of cheddar and Monterey Jack)

– 8-10 corn tortillas, torn into bite-sized pieces

– 1 tablespoon ground cumin

– 1 tablespoon chili powder

– 1 teaspoon garlic powder

– Salt and pepper to taste

– Fresh cilantro for garnish (optional but recommended)

– Sour cream for serving (optional)

These ingredients blend well to create a rich flavor. You can use leftover chicken too, which is a great way to save time.

Step-by-Step Instructions

Prepping Your Oven and Ingredients

First, pre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). This step warms the oven for cooking. While it heats, gather your ingredients. Use the list from the full recipe to check off what you have. Make sure you have cooked chicken, black beans, corn, and tortillas ready. Chop your onion and bell peppers. This prep will save time later.

Cooking and Mixing the Fillings

In a large skillet, add a splash of oil. Heat it over medium heat. Toss in the chopped onion and bell peppers. Cook them for about 5-7 minutes. Stir occasionally until they soften. This adds sweet flavor to your filling. In a big bowl, combine the shredded chicken, black beans, corn, and the sautéed veggies. Pour in one cup of enchilada sauce. Add cumin, chili powder, garlic powder, and salt. Mix everything together until well blended.

Layering and Baking the Casserole

Grab a greased 9×13 inch baking dish. Start by spreading a thin layer of enchilada sauce at the bottom. Break the corn tortillas into pieces and layer half of them over the sauce. Next, add half of your chicken mixture and top with one cup of cheese. Repeat this layering with the remaining ingredients. Finish with the last cup of cheese on top. Cover your dish with aluminum foil. Bake for 25 minutes. Remove the foil and bake for another 10-15 minutes. Look for bubbly, golden cheese. After baking, let the casserole cool for a few minutes. This helps it set before serving. Enjoy garnished with cilantro and sour cream for extra flavor!

Storage Info

How to Store Leftovers

To keep your Chicken Enchilada Casserole fresh, first let it cool. Once it is cool, cover it tightly with plastic wrap or aluminum foil. You can also use an airtight container. Store it in the fridge for up to three days. Make sure to label it with the date.

Freezing Tips for Longer Storage

If you want to save the casserole for later, freezing is a great option. Cut the casserole into portions for easy use. Wrap each portion tightly in plastic wrap. Then, place them in a freezer-safe bag or container. This will help prevent freezer burn. You can freeze it for up to three months. Just remember to label each bag with the date.

Reheating Instructions

When you are ready to enjoy the casserole again, remove it from the fridge or freezer. If frozen, let it thaw in the fridge overnight. For reheating, pre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Place the casserole in an oven-safe dish. Cover it with foil to keep it moist. Bake for about 20-30 minutes, until heated through. You can also microwave individual portions. Heat on high for 1-2 minutes, checking to ensure it’s hot. Enjoy your meal with fresh toppings from the Full Recipe!

Ingredients
  

2 cups cooked chicken, shredded

1 can (15 oz) black beans, drained and rinsed

1 can (10 oz) enchilada sauce (choose between red or green)

1 cup corn kernels (fresh, frozen, or canned)

1 cup diced bell peppers (any vibrant color you like)

1 medium onion, finely chopped

2 cups shredded cheese (a delightful blend of cheddar and Monterey Jack)

8-10 corn tortillas, torn into bite-sized pieces

1 tablespoon ground cumin

1 tablespoon chili powder

1 teaspoon garlic powder

Salt and pepper to taste

Fresh cilantro for garnish (optional but recommended)

Sour cream for serving (optional)

Instructions
 

Preheat Your Oven: Begin by preheating your oven to 350°F (175°C). This will ensure it’s hot and ready for your casserole.

    Sauté the Vegetables: In a large skillet over medium heat, drizzle a small amount of oil. Add the chopped onion and diced bell peppers, cooking them until they soften and begin to caramelize, approximately 5-7 minutes. Stir occasionally for even cooking.

      Mix All Ingredients: In a generous mixing bowl, combine the shredded chicken, rinsed black beans, corn, the sautéed onion and bell pepper mixture, 1 cup of your chosen enchilada sauce, cumin, chili powder, garlic powder, and a sprinkle of salt and pepper. Mix everything together thoroughly until well combined.

        Assemble the Casserole: Take a greased 9x13 inch baking dish and spread a thin layer of enchilada sauce at the bottom. Next, layer half of the torn corn tortillas over the sauce. Follow this with half of your chicken mixture, and then sprinkle with 1 cup of the shredded cheese. Repeat the layering process with the remaining tortillas, chicken mixture, and top it all off with the remaining enchilada sauce and the last cup of cheese.

          Bake to Perfection: Cover the assembled casserole with aluminum foil to keep moisture in, and bake it in the preheated oven for 25 minutes. Once that time is up, carefully remove the foil and continue baking for an additional 10-15 minutes, or until the cheese is bubbly and beautifully golden on top.

            Cool and Serve: After baking, let the casserole cool for a few minutes to set properly before spooning it out. For a touch of freshness, garnish each serving with chopped cilantro and offer a dollop of sour cream on the side for a creamy finish.

              Prep Time: 15 mins | Total Time: 50 mins | Servings: 6-8
